The key component of the Electric Car Discount is a Fringe Benefits Tax (FBT) exemption that can save thousands of dollars on an EV priced below the Luxury Car Tax (LCT) purchased via novated lease.
The exemption has reportedly aided the purchase of almost 100,000 vehicles since its introduction in July 2022, including PHEVs, which were eligible until April 1, 2025.
However, Treasury estimates the policy will cost $23.4 billion in lost revenues if it continues out to the middle of the next decade.
In a statement accompanying the release of its annual sales figures, Federal Chamber of Automotive Industries chief executive Tony Weber counselled against the removal of incentives.
